fix: routing problems

This commit is contained in:
mzz2017
2023-01-29 11:19:58 +08:00
parent c8d11cbecf
commit e4996ace25
12 changed files with 174 additions and 103 deletions

View File

@ -27,8 +27,8 @@ type _bpfPortRange struct {
func (r _bpfPortRange) Encode() uint32 {
var b [4]byte
binary.LittleEndian.PutUint16(b[:2], r.PortStart)
binary.LittleEndian.PutUint16(b[2:], r.PortEnd)
binary.BigEndian.PutUint16(b[:2], r.PortStart)
binary.BigEndian.PutUint16(b[2:], r.PortEnd)
return binary.BigEndian.Uint32(b[:])
}